**Tilecache flush — quick steps**

If customers report stale map tiles on Glimmermap, don't panic — it's almost always the Fernwheel cache layer holding onto expired tiles. First, check the eviction queue depth in the ops dashboard; anything over 50k means the sweeper stalled. Restart the sweeper pod, wait two minutes, then spot-check a few zoom levels. If tiles are still stale, escalate to the rendering crew with the token below. Paste the current build token here so they can match it against the deploy log.

build token for tajeg-bajep: htk14_409ba9df6b8acb

## Artifact Signing — SDK Parity Notes (Weekly Sync)

Kestrel SDK for Android reached parity with the Swift client this sprint: offline queueing, batched telemetry, and retry semantics now match. Both SDKs ship as signed artifacts from the same pipeline. Remaining gap: background sync throttling, targeted next sprint. Verify both release bundles before tagging. Both artifacts validate against the shared signing key below.

signing key of kawig-fafog = bky19_6Fypv1qws7J8qJtaYjX

It ingests dock occupancy snapshots every five minutes, forecasts demand per station, and generates van routing plans for the overnight crew. Release managers should note that forecast model versions are pinned per release; promoting a new model without recalibrating the routing weights has historically caused empty-dock clusters in the harbor district. Before cutting a release, review the model changelog, the calibration checklist, and the rollback procedure, all of which are collected on the internal page below.

runbook for tagug-hafog: https://jira.lumiclabs.internal/projects/pages/pages/9773c0d8

Handover Note — Support Outsourcing Plan

Finance folks, as I hand this to Odric Fane: the plan to move tier-1 support to Valmera Services is about 60% through diligence. Their quote beats our in-house cost by roughly 22%, but transition costs eat most of year-one savings. Contract draft sits with legal; the sticking point is the service-credit schedule. Keep the accrual for severance untouched until the board decides. The confidential timeline we've agreed with Valmera's team is noted directly below.

board note of tajog-kahif: Raliusox Holdings is in early talks to buy Rusirax Group for about $73.2 million. The Holael launch date is February 13, and nothing goes to the press before then. Legal wants the Istysax Group term sheet redrafted before June 5.